What are the typical challenges online math tutors face when engaging with students remotely?

Online math tutors often encounter challenges such as maintaining student engagement, addressing diverse learning styles, and ensuring clear communication without face-to-face interaction. Tutors must be adept at using digital tools (like virtual whiteboards or screen sharing) to explain concepts visually and interactively. Building rapport and assessing student understanding in a virtual environment can require extra creativity and patience, but developing these skills can lead to more effective sessions and positive feedback from students.

What is the difference between Online Math Tutoring vs Online Math Teaching?

AspectOnline Math TutoringOnline Math Teaching
CredentialsTypically requires a math degree or teaching certificationUsually requires a teaching certification or degree in education
Work EnvironmentOne-on-one sessions with students, flexible schedulingClassroom or group sessions, structured curriculum
Employer & Industry UsageFreelance platforms, tutoring companies, private clientsSchools, online education platforms, universities
Search & Comparison IntentPeople seeking personalized math help or tutoring servicesIndividuals looking for structured math courses or classes

Online Math Tutoring involves providing personalized, one-on-one math assistance to students, often through flexible scheduling and tailored lessons. In contrast, Online Math Teaching typically refers to delivering structured courses or classes to groups of students, often within educational institutions or online platforms. Both roles require strong math credentials, but their work environments and delivery methods differ significantly.

What is online math tutoring?

Online math tutoring is a service where students receive personalized instruction in mathematics over the internet, usually through video calls, chat, or interactive whiteboards. Tutors can help with homework, test preparation, or understanding difficult math concepts. This flexible approach allows students to learn at their own pace and schedule sessions at convenient times. Online math tutoring can be one-on-one or in small groups, and it often uses digital tools to enhance learning.

What We Look For In a Competition Math Tutor
  • Advanced Subject Mastery: Deep knowledge of number theory, combinatorics, modular arithmetic, geometric proofs, algebraic manipulations, inequalities, Diophantine equations, and probability for contests including AMC 8, AMC 10, AMC 12, MATHCOUNTS, and AIME. Ability to explain problem-solving heuristics, pigeonhole principle, and proof techniques while preparing students for competitive mathematics advancement.
  • Conceptual Teaching & Problem-Solving: Skilled at breaking down non-routine problems requiring creative approaches and multiple solution strategies. Guides students through constructing elegant proofs, recognizing problem patterns, applying casework and symmetry arguments, and developing competition time management skills. Emphasizes mathematical creativity and resilience, connecting problem-solving techniques across algebra, geometry, and combinatorics.
  • Curriculum Awareness & Adaptive Instruction: Familiar with competition math syllabi from AMC, MATHCOUNTS, and Math Olympiad programs, and common challenges such as transitioning from computational to proof-based problems and managing contest time pressure. Adapts instruction using historical contest problems, difficulty scaffolding, and targeted topic drills to support students from beginner through advanced competition levels.
